Our Infrastructure Asset & Information Management practice delivers data-driven solutions as well as providing asset management regulatory and technical advice to a range of clients both in the UK and internationally. We are looking for an enthusiastic client and solution-oriented individual to lead and develop our asset performance business with our clients.
Asset performance monitoring and benchmarking including use/development of dashboards and digital tools to drive improved performance.
Strategic Planning including development of risk-based decision-making tools and methodologies and prioritisation.
Tactical Planning. Turning Business Plans into reality and delivering outcomes.
Assurance and regulatory advice both for UK Water utilities and internationally.
Strategic Asset Management advice including gap analysis and improvement plans against ISO55001/ business process engineering business plan development.
Purpose of the role
Are you a MEICA professional passionate about improving the reliability resilience and performance of water and wastewater assets In this role you will help the UKs leading water companies transform how they operate and maintain their asset base from treatment works and pumping stations to ICA systems and network infrastructure.
Youll apply your deep technical expertise and frontline operational insight to help clients reduce failures optimise maintenance strengthen regulatory performance and deliver better outcomes for customers and the environment. Working at the intersection of engineering analytics and asset strategy youll shape how water companies prepare for PR24/PR29 meet environmental obligations and support longterm asset planning.

Security clearance
This role may require security clearance and offers of employment will be dependent on obtaining the relevant level of clearance. If this is necessary it will be discussed with you at interview. The vetting process is delivered by United Kingdom Security Vetting (UKSV) and may require candidates to provide proof of residency in the UK of 5 years or longer. If applying to this role please do not make reference to (in conversation) or include in your application or CV details of any current or previously held security clearance.
